The Central Board of Direct Taxes (CBDT) has issued Circular No. 07/2025, dated June 25, 2025, extending the time limit for processing income tax returns (ITRs) filed with condonation of delay under Section 119(2)(b) of the Income-tax Act, 1961.
CBDT notifies tax exemption for FSSAI under Section 10(46A) of the Income-tax Act, effective AY 2026–27. The exemption supports the authority’s role under the Food Safety and Standards Act, 2006.

The Income Tax Department identifies Rs 29,208 crore in foreign assets through belated returns for AY 2024-25. CBDT intensifies scrutiny using global data-sharing mechanisms amid spike in Indian deposits in Swiss banks.
